Communications Electronic pays its employees an average of $43 per hour. The average salary at Communications Electronic range from $38 to $49 per hour.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ills, and location.
The salary at Communications Electronic is lesser than the similar company. The average annual salary at Communications Electronic is $89,320, or an hourly wage of $43, in comparison to Business Fulfillment Inc which pays $91,799 per year or $44 per hour.
